While you were sleeping, US consumer surprises

The Standard & Poor’s 500 Index touched a fresh record high, as US retail sales unexpectedly rose in April, before giving up gains. In afternoon trading in New York, the Dow Jones Industrial Average fell 0.21 percent, while the S&P 500 slipped 0.07 percent. The Nasdaq Composite Index eked out a 0.07 percent gain. Bright Dairy to cede majority stake of Synlait Milk in NZX listing

Chinese food giant Bright Dairy & Food will give up its controlling stake when local dairy processor Synlait Milk is listing on the stock exchange, retaining its stake without participating in the share sale. ACT pushing for urgent inquiry into allegations of dodgy practices by Zespri

ACT New Zealand Primary Industries spokesman Don Nicolson called for an urgent inquiry into monopoly kiwifruit exporter ZESPRI International’s operations after allegations of dodgy business practices were highlighted on TVNZ’s ‘One News’ last night.
